What will you do?

We have an exciting opportunity for a Financial Systems Analyst to join our Finance team in Christchurch. In this role, you'll play an integral role in our finance function by overseeing and improving our financial systems and processes.

As the Financial Systems Analyst, you will be supporting system maintenance, automating financial workflows, and ensuring the accuracy and consistency of financial data across our platforms. Working closely with both our wider Finance and Technology teams, you'll assist with system enhancements, provide user support to ensure stakeholders have the knowledge to operate the systems effectively.

To succeed in this role, you will bring experience in financial systems administration, a strong understanding of financial data integrity and controls, and the ability to document technical processes clearly and concisely. You will also possess analytical problem-solving skills, experience in implementing and maintaining system governance frameworks, and strong collaboration abilities to work effectively across our wider teams.

This dynamic role will allow you to make meaningful contributions that enhance the performance, reliability, and efficiency of our financial systems playing a key part in driving operational excellence between our Finance and Technology teams.

Key responsibilities include:

  • Assist in gathering user requirements from Finance teams
  • Deliver training sessions and support for new and existing users on financial systems
  • Maintain system documentation, including process flows, specifications, and user guides
  • Create and maintain training materials and user documentation
  • Enable change in transforming how financial systems and processes support our business operations
  • Validate data integrity within reports and queries, in partnership with our Data and Insights teams

Who are you?

  • You have proven experience in a similar role, with a strong track record in implementing financial system improvements, managing user support, and maintaining data integrity
  • You have experience with working with financial planning tools (IBM Planning Analytics/TM1 preferred but not essential)
  • You have experience in ERP systems (GreenTree preferred but not essential)
  • You have experience in being a change champion
  • You have familiarity with using project management and data visualisation tools
